Output 4434b49694762839d7f4aec2b653ce755922ec14a1dd74ca3296061dffa6bb66:46

value
996386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e321e6f5e0c30ffa1a013a7fbb6222fa9a85b2c8 OP_EQUAL
address
3NPyvevZ8znMGzMBkknA2fPkEob7wN7N6a
transaction
4434b49694762839d7f4aec2b653ce755922ec14a1dd74ca3296061dffa6bb66
spent
true